Some people avoid grilled foods because that type of high-heat cooking can cause the formation of heterocyclic amines that have been known to cause cancer. Recently a researcher found adding rosemary extract to hamburger reduced the formation of the heterocyclic amines. The effect of the rosemary may be due to the combination of antioxidants naturally found in the plants.
Rosemary extract can be added to the surface of meats, or included is an ingredient in a marinade to be used before grilling.
